Box plots (also called box-and-whisker plots or box-whisker plots) give an excellent graphical image of the concentration of the data. They also show how far the extreme values are from most data. A box plot is constructed from five values: the minimum value, the first quartile, the median, the third quartile, and the maximum value. As the name suggests, a multiple bar graph is the same as a bar graph but has multiple bars to depict relationships between different data values. One can include as many parameters as possible. However, each parameter must have the same unit of measurement.

Data are individual items of information obtained from a population or sample. Data may be classified as qualitative (categorical), quantitative continuous, or quantitative discrete. Because it is not practical to measure the entire population in a study, researchers use samples to represent the population. A standard box and whisker plot informs us about the spread of the data in a given sample. One can identify the minimum value, maximum value, first quartile value, second quartile or median value, and third quartile.
However, the box plot does not tell the reader about outliers - values that lie far from the center of the data. We can modify the standard box and whisker plot to identify the outliers and visualize the actual spread of the data in a sample.

A time-series graph is a line graph with repeated measurements taken at successive intervals of time. It is also called a time series chart. To construct a time-series graph, one must look at both pieces of a paired data set. The horizontal axis is used to plot the time increments, and the vertical axis is used to plot the values of the variable that one is measuring. SuperPlotsOfData-a web app for the transparent display and quantitative comparison of continuous data from different

Joachim Goedhart1

  • 1Swammerdam Institute for Life Sciences, Section of Molecular Cytology, van Leeuwenhoek Centre for Advanced Microscopy, University of Amsterdam, NL-1090 GE Amsterdam, The Netherlands.

Molecular Biology of the Cell
|January 21, 2021
PubMed
Summary
This summary is machine-generated.

Superplots enhance data visualization by displaying all data points, improving transparency in scientific results. The SuperPlotsOfData web app simplifies creating these plots, aiding clear communication of experimental design and findings.

Area of Science:

  • Data Visualization
  • Scientific Communication
  • Biostatistics

Background:

  • Traditional plots often oversimplify data by showing only statistical summaries, hindering transparent communication of results.
  • Dotplots, while useful for discrete data, may not clearly distinguish between technical and biological replicates.
  • The superplot was introduced to improve the communication of experimental design and results in scientific data visualization.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To develop a user-friendly web application for generating superplots.
  • To provide open access to advanced data visualization techniques for discrete data.
  • To integrate recent innovations like raincloud plots and estimation statistics into a single tool.

Main Methods:

  • Development of the SuperPlotsOfData web application.
  • Implementation of superplot functionality for discrete data visualization.
  • Integration of features such as raincloud plots and estimation statistics.

Main Results:

  • The SuperPlotsOfData web app provides easy and open access to superplot visualization.
  • The tool simplifies the process of plotting all data for discrete conditions.
  • It incorporates advanced visualization and analysis methods for enhanced data communication.

Conclusions:

  • The SuperPlotsOfData web app facilitates transparent and effective communication of scientific data.
  • It offers a valuable resource for researchers seeking to improve their data visualization practices.
  • The tool promotes the use of modern data visualization and statistical analysis techniques.
